GTA Online: Bottom Dollar Bounties Available Now (2024)

GTA BOOM » News

Become a bail enforcement agent in the latest, massive GTA Online update bringing players closer to the long-coveted law enforcement RP than ever before.

The long awaited day is here – the major annual Grand Theft Auto Online summer update has been officially released.

Boasting the biggest content drop of the year, Bottom Dollar Bounties brings a new business, a slew of new vehicles, additional content – and most importantly all the items you need to properly roleplay a police character – to GTA Online, available now.

Maude Eccles is back to the bounty hunting game together with her daughter, having founded the Bottom Dollar Bail Enforcement. Naturally, they also need an actual bounty hunter for all of this to work, which is where you come into the picture – a bit ironic, considering the average GTA Online player behavior should land all of us with pretty bounties onour heads.

Despite this ostensibly being an Eccles family business, it is us who are paying for the property. Players can pick from a selection of locations, all of which come equipped with a Bail Enforcement System computer to launch missions from, a cell, security systems, a safe, a two-slot garage and the handy Bottom Dollar Bail Enforcement van.

Players will be able to launch from a selection of four missions at any given time: three Standard Targets and one Most Wanted Target. A quick tip we have right now – bring in your targets alive; this is something Rockstar alluded to as well, with a cute Red Dead Redemption reference.

Naturally, there is a suite of upgrades for this property, allowing you to boost efficiency with new employees and add some utility with gun lockers and armor for the Enforcement van. You can also deck out the office in one of three decoration styles to personalize it a bit more.

Bottom Dollar Bounties really is a turning point for our GTA Online characters – after a decade spent playing a dirty thieving murderous criminal, we can at long last become a dirty thieving murderous cop! If bounty hunting for Bottom Dollar doesn’t satisfy your thirst for justice, you can also accept Vincent Effenburger’s clandestine Dispatch Work missions.

Effenburger, apparently fed up with corruption in the LSPD, decided to fight fire with fire and pay a known criminal to do off-the-books Dispatch Work. You can unlock these missions by hopping into a law enforcement vehicle, new variants of which can be acquired by first completing the Slush Fund mission in the Cluckin’ Bell Farm Raid.

Rounding out the new bounty hunting business and law enforcement missions are a handful of new vehicles that act as much-awaited wish fulfillment for the community at large, with Bottom Dollar Bounties providing multiple flavors of police cruiser that players can own as personal vehicles – as well as more run of the mill cars and Drift Tuning upgrades.

Players on the Xbox Series X|S and PlayStation 5 can complete new content from this latest update to make their way through the Bail Enforcement Career Progress track, unlocking rewards along the way such as the Bottom Dollar Outfit and more. Why Career Progress is giving PC the miss is a mystery to us, but it is what it is.

Bottom Dollar Bounties also defies its name by topping up the dollars GTA Online players can earn from a wide variety of activities. As Rockstar announced before, from today on the base GTA$ payout on more than 10 of the most popular activities, such as Madrazo’s Dispatch Services, Premium Deluxe Repo Work and more, has been boosted.

Hinting at more content to come later this summer, Rockstar also shared that Madrazo will join the increasingly crowded bounty hunting business with daily targets, while players pining for some more mundane activities in GTA Online will be able to hop onto a Pegassi Pizza Boy to deliver food across Blaine County.

Among other vague hints about upcoming goods, Rockstar also mentioned a visit to North Yankton’s Ludendorff Cemetery this Halloween – so even while you’re delving into all the new content added to GTA Online today, there is already plenty to look forward to in the coming months.

GTA Online: Bottom Dollar Bounties is out now, so grab your cuffs, your badge and hit the streets instead of the sheets for a change!
